Technical Field

[0001] The utility model relates to the technical field of low-temperature superheaters, in particular to an explosion-proof tube low-temperature superheater. Background Art

[0002] A boiler is an energy conversion device, and a low-temperature superheater is a component in a boiler used to recover waste heat from boiler flue gas.

[0003] In solid waste incineration boilers, the flue gas temperature in the medium-temperature section of the low-temperature superheater is around 700°C. The fly ash produced by boiler combustion has a high viscosity and is easily attached to the serpentine tubes of the low-temperature superheater, which reduces the heat transfer efficiency. The current material of the medium-temperature section serpentine tubes is 12Cr1MoVG. The fly ash attached to them can easily cause the serpentine tubes to corrode and cause tube burst accidents, so improvements are needed. Utility Model Content

[0026] Reference Figure 1-Figure 3 According to an embodiment of an explosion-proof tube low-temperature superheater of the present invention, it includes a serpentine tube assembly 11 fixed in the rear vertical shaft flue, one end of the serpentine tube assembly 11 is connected to the water inlet header, and the other end is connected to the water outlet header. In this embodiment, the serpentine tube assembly 11 is configured as a three-section type, which includes three groups of serpentine tube segments 12 arranged up and down and connected to each other. The two groups of serpentine tube segments 12 on the upper side are formed by winding a serpentine tube 13, and the serpentine tube segment 12 on the lower side is formed by winding two serpentine tubes 13 close to each other.

[0027] In order to avoid tube bursts, improve the reliability and stability of boiler operation, reduce the failure rate of boiler operation, and reduce the number of boiler shutdowns, C22 is clad on the middle layer and the bottom layer of the serpentine tube segments 12 to form a C22 Hastelloy alloy cladding layer on the surface of the serpentine tube 13. The C22 material has strong corrosion resistance, wear resistance, and high temperature resistance, which improves the operating time of the low-temperature superheater.

[0028] In addition, in order to improve the anti-wear effect, the upper side surface of the serpentine tube 13 in the top layer of each serpentine tube segment 12 and the lower side surface of the serpentine tube 13 in the bottom layer are respectively covered with an anti-wear cover plate 14. In order to improve the coverage range of the anti-wear cover plate 14, the anti-wear cover plate 14 extends up and down to the bending point of the serpentine tube 13, and the upper and lower widths of the anti-wear cover plate 14 are half of the outer diameter of the serpentine tube 13.

[0029] In addition, in order to facilitate the installation of the anti-wear cover plate 14, each of the anti-wear cover plate 14 is spliced ​​together by three anti-wear cover plate assemblies 15 on the left and right. The left end of the anti-wear cover plate assembly 15 is tilted upward and then extended to the left to cover the adjacent anti-wear cover plate assembly 15, and the anti-wear cover plate assembly 15 is clamped to the outside of the serpentine tube 13 by a splint.

[0030] In order to improve the connection strength and structural rigidity of the serpentine tube 13, a vertically arranged tube clamp 16 is installed on the serpentine tube 13 in each serpentine tube segment 12. The tube clamp 16 is arranged in three rows arranged on the left and right.

[0031] In addition, it also includes a fixing block 17 for fixing the serpentine tube assembly 11 on the wall of the rear vertical shaft flue. The fixing block 17 is fixed to the lower edge of the bending part of the outer curved surface of the serpentine tube 13. The multiple fixing blocks 17 arranged in a group of the serpentine tube segments 12 are arranged left and right and staggered up and down.

[0032] In this embodiment, the serpentine tube segment 12 of the top layer is 20G steel, the serpentine tube segment 12 of the middle layer is 12Cr1MoVG alloy tube, the serpentine tube segment 12 of the bottom layer is SA213-TP347H steel, and the anti-wear cover plate 14 is improved from the original 304 material to 310S steel to further enhance the anti-wear effect.

[0033] In addition, the wall thickness of the serpentine tube 13 in the serpentine tube segment 12 of the bottom and middle layers is not less than 4 mm, which is 4 mm in this embodiment, and the wall thickness of the serpentine tube 13 in the top layer of the serpentine tube segment 12 is not less than 4.5 mm, which is 4.5 mm in this embodiment, to further avoid the occurrence of tube bursts.
